History & Origin
Chandi is a Sanskrit name meaning 'fierce' or 'passionate one,' borne by the Hindu goddess in her mighty warrior form, an aspect of Durga and Devi celebrated in the Devi Mahatmya. Given to a daughter, it carries reverence for that protective, victorious divine power.
It was never common in the United States, given to only about fifteen girls a year even at its peak in the mid-nineteen-seventies. A girl named Chandi then is around fifty today, most often from a family honoring the goddess or the Sanskrit sound.
